Introduction
Septic tank cleaning is a crucial maintenance task for homeowners in Williamson, GA, ensuring the longevity and efficient operation of their septic systems. Understanding the costs involved can help you make informed decisions and compare quotes effectively. Most homeowners in Williamson, GA typically pay between $291 and $562 for septic tank cleaning services.
While the typical range provides a good estimate, the full cost of septic tank cleaning can vary from $215 to $600 per job. These variations depend on several factors, including the size of your septic tank, its accessibility, the last time it was cleaned, and the complexity of the job. Key Cost Factors
- Tank Size: Larger septic tanks or those with greater capacity will cost more to clean due to the increased volume of waste and time required. For instance, a 1000-gallon tank might fall into the $215–$300 range, while larger tanks or double tanks can range from $380 to $600. Some sources indicate prices between $300 and $600 depending on size.
- Tank Accessibility: If your septic tank is difficult to access, requiring specialized equipment or extra labor to reach, the cost can increase. Complications like buried lids or obstructions will add to the overall price.
- Frequency of Cleaning: Regularly maintained septic tanks typically incur lower cleaning costs. Tanks that have not been cleaned in a long time may have significant sludge and sediment buildup, requiring more intensive and costly cleaning methods, pushing the price closer to the $400–$600 range.
- Sediment Buildup: Extensive sediment buildup often requires more effort and specialized tools to remove, increasing the cost of the service. Some companies specifically advertise sediment removal services to improve performance.
- Emergency Services: If you need immediate septic tank cleaning due to an overflow or other urgent issue, you can expect to pay a premium for expedited service.

Tips for Hiring
- Obtain Multiple Quotes: Always contact several local septic tank professionals in Williamson, GA, to compare their pricing and services. Companies like those listed on Angi or HomeAdvisor can provide free quotes. One user mentioned paying $300, while another was quoted $360, highlighting the variation.
- Verify Credentials: Ensure the company is licensed and insured. Look for professionals with good reviews and ratings in Williamson, GA, for septic tank and well services.
- Understand What's Included: Clarify what the quoted price covers. Does it include pumping, cleaning, inspection, and sediment removal? Ask about any potential additional fees.
- Ask About Experience: Inquire about their experience with tanks of your size and type, especially if you have a double tank or a system with known issues that might require a premium service.
